WebIf you want to waterproof plywood, then coat it with a quality liquid latex sealer. The sealer protects by wrapping plywood in a plastic water … Web4 apr. 2024 · Polyurethane varnish is one of the best sealers for waterproofing your plywood. It dries into a super-tough coating that makes the surface impervious to moisture, water, and scratches. Polyurethane varnishes are typically used to coat wooden stairs, floors, and other surfaces in high-traffic areas.

Web25 dec. 2024 · You have the option of applying a coat of latex paint, paraffin wax, polyurethane shellac, or a commercial end sealer to each end of the wood. To stop moisture from escaping out of the ends, build up a substantial layer of the sealer of your choice and let it dry completely.
